Shimabukuro qualified for the main draw in Dallas. In the selection, the 28-year–old Japanese tennis player scored two convincing victories - in two sets, he first beat Kwiatkowski, and then he also dealt with Bernard Tomic in two games. In the world ranking, Sho is currently in 144th place.

Kechmanovich has not won a single victory this season. This year, Miomir suffered four defeats in a row. Last week, the 26-year-old Serb took part in the indore competition in Montpellier, where he lost to Pablo Carreno-Busta in the first round. Last year in Dallas, Kechmanovich lost to Denis Shapovalov in the first round.
